Reports Emerge of Possible Pioneer Bank Security Incident
Pioneer Bank, a banking chain serving the Albany, New York area, may have suffered a data breach.
According to an August 7, 2026 post on cybersecurity blog HookPhish, ransomware group Storm was behind the alleged attack, which was estimated to have occurred the day before.
Ransomware.live, a dark web monitoring site, similarly stated that Storm claimed to be responsible for an attack on Pioneer Bank.
At the time this post was made, no additional information was available about the scope or nature of the unconfirmed Pioneer Bank data breach.
